The U.S. Federal Reserve has raised interest rates for the first time since July 2023 by 0.25 percentage points, bringing the range to 3.75% to 4%, in an effort to combat the persistently high inflation. This decision comes amid expanding economic activity and a strong labor market, with continued growth in production and capital investments, while the unemployment rate remained relatively unchanged. Committee members forecast that the average gross domestic product (GDP) growth will be 2.3% in 2026, with the unemployment rate decreasing to 4.1%. They also expect inflation to slow to 2.3% in 2027.
